Hi team,

Before I hand off the 3.2 release, please note the humidity sensor drift reported on Verdana controllers in the Elmbrook trial site. Drift exceeds 4% after roughly ten days of continuous operation; firmware 3.2.1 adds an automatic recalibration cycle every 72 hours. Support should advise growers to install 3.2.1 and trigger a manual recalibration once. The hotfix bundle must be verified before distribution, so I'm including the signing key used for the 3.2.1 packages below.

release key, fahof-yagap: bky3_m5d

Runbook: Query planner regression in Quartzbase. After a minor version upgrade, the planner may switch from index scans to sequential scans on the shipments join, inflating latency tenfold. First, confirm with the slow-query log and a plan capture on a replica — never on the primary. If confirmed, re-run statistics collection on the affected tables, then pin the session planner flags as a stopgap. Do not revert the upgrade without approval from the Stonebriar data team. The full flag matrix and rollback checklist are on the internal page below.

wiki page, bahof-tajef: https://harbor.crelvostack.local/secrets/deploy/spaces/merge_requests/352483d166532f3d

Subject: GateTally turnstile counter — please take a look

Hey security folks, the new GateTally release for the Bramblefield Arena turnstiles is ready. Main changes: counter events are now signed at the edge, and the replay window shrank to 30 seconds. We'd love a quick review of the signing path before Saturday's match. Nothing else touched the wire format. For your audit notes, the release is pinned to the build token below.

session token of kahog-bahif = htk9_f63daec35